What is the Affordable Connectivity Program?

The Affordable Connectivity Program (ACP) is a federal government program that provides a discount on monthly high-speed internet service bills for qualifying low-income households. ACP launched at Metro by T-Mobile on January 27, 2022.

What do I get with the ACP benefit?

If your household is eligible, you can receive: 

  • Up to a $30/month discount on your qualifying rate plans service (up to a $75/month discount if your household is on qualifying Tribal lands)
  • Only one monthly service discount is allowed per household.

Who is eligible?

Applicants must demonstrate eligibility, including:   
A household is eligible if one member of the household meets at least one of the criteria below:

  • Has an income that is at or below 200% of the federal poverty guidelines;
  • Participates in certain assistance programs, such as SNAP, Medicaid, Federal Public Housing Assistance, SSI, WIC, or Lifeline;
  • Participates in Tribal specific programs, such as Bureau of Indian Affairs General Assistance, Tribal TANF, or Food Distribution Program on Indian Reservations;
  • Is approved to receive benefits under the free and reduced-price school lunch program or the school breakfast program, including through the USDA Community Eligibility Provision in the 2019-2020, 2020-2021, or 2021-2022 school year;
  • Received a Federal Pell Grant during the current award year; or
  • Meets the eligibility criteria for a participating provider's existing low-income program

What is a “household” for the ACP benefit program?

A “household” is defined as any individual or group of individuals, related or unrelated, who live together at the same address and who contribute to and share the household income and expenses. 

  • An adult is any person eighteen years or older. 
  • If an adult has no or minimal income, and lives with someone who provides financial support to them, both people shall be considered part of the same household. 
  • Children under the age of eighteen living with their parents or guardians are part of the same household as their parents or guardians.

Will I keep the ACP credit forever?

The ACP credit will be in place until the federal government funds for the program are depleted (and not renewed), conditions of your eligibility change, or your service with Metro by T-Mobile ends.

I have home internet AND my cell phone has internet – do I get a discount on both?

No, the FCC stipulates that the ACP discount can only be applied to one service for each eligible household. If eligible, you may apply for the ACP credit to your Metro by T-Mobile rate plan, but you could also not apply for an ACP credit to your home internet provider. Eligible households are entitled to a one ACP benefit only.

Are business accounts eligible for the ACP discount?

 Business accounts are not eligible for ACP except for certain small business accounts where:

  • You are personally liable for your small business account, such as where you provided a personal guarantee of the account; and
  • The small business account plan is eligible under the ACP program.

What happens if I do not use my phone?

Under FCC rules, you must use your Metro by T-Mobile service at least once every 45 days to keep your account active. If no activity is registered on your account after 30 days, you will enter a 15 day cure period before the Affordable Connectivity Program discount is removed and you are de-enrolled from the Affordable Connectivity Program. To maintain the Affordable Connectivity Program discount, simply place or receive a call, send a text, or use your mobile data (off a Wi-Fi network) each month. If your Affordable Connectivity Program discount is removed due to inactivity, you may reapply at any time by visiting metro-tmo.com/ACP.
